How live dealer tables actually feel once the stream starts

The biggest difference between live dealer play and standard online casino games is the rhythm. Cards are dealt in real time, wheels spin in front of you, and the dealer reacts as play unfolds. Nothing is pre-rendered. That matters. For a lot of players, it changes the whole feel because it lands much closer to a physical casino, without the racket or the social pressure of a crowded room.

Once the stream starts, interface design starts doing real work. You need the betting panel to read cleanly, chip values to make sense at a glance, and the betting window to close on a timeline you can actually follow. Good tables make those things plain. Bad ones make you squint and guess, which is annoying fast. Blackjack, roulette, baccarat, and some game-show style formats are usually the common picks, and each one asks something slightly different from the player.

Dealer language and presentation shape the session too. If the site offers Arabic-facing support or localized table explanations, you can move through the rules faster and spend your attention where it belongs, on the decisions. Even when the dealer speaks another language, the real test is whether the table layout, timing, and prompts are easy to track. No confusion, ideally.

What people usually notice first is how little room live games leave for hesitation. Bets close on a timer, and the table keeps rolling. My advice is simple, watch a few rounds before putting anything on the felt. You’ll see how long each round actually takes, whether side bets are worth a look, and whether the pace fits the way you like to play. Some players want speed. Others don’t. Both reactions make sense.

Table choice matters more than the game title

A lot of players fixate on the game name, but the table version often matters more. Two blackjack tables can look nearly identical and still feel completely different because of limits, side bet options, or the dealer’s style. Roulette tables can differ even more, especially if one uses a single-zero wheel while another follows a different rule set. Small details, big difference.

For anyone trying Arabic casino live dealer games for the first time, I’d keep an eye on a few practical things before joining. Check the minimum and maximum bet range so the table fits your budget from the first hand. Read the rules panel, because side bets and payout variations can change the odds you’re dealing with. Watch the dealer pace for a few rounds, since some tables move much faster than others. Look for live chat or support access if you want help understanding the interface while you play.

Live casino sessions also reward players who know the basic rules before they sit down. In blackjack, timing your decisions matters because the dealer and other players are waiting. In roulette, the focus shifts to betting options and wheel type. Baccarat is usually simpler, but that calm pace can tempt people into larger wagers than they planned. Know the structure first, and the session feels a lot less chaotic.

The platform matters here because consistency is what players really want. If the stream quality holds up, the dealer actions are clear, and the betting area responds quickly, the table feels credible. If any of those pieces lag, the session loses its momentum. Live dealer gaming is less forgiving than slot play, so presentation details carry real weight.

Responsible play keeps the session useful, not stressful

Live casino sessions are entertainment, not a way to make income. Once that line gets blurred, play tends to become less controlled and more reactive. Setting a deposit limit before you join helps, because it removes the temptation to keep adding funds after a bad run. A session timer is useful too, since live tables can chew through time without feeling like it.

Watch for warning signs such as chasing losses, increasing stakes to recover quickly, or feeling irritated when you stop. Those patterns usually show up before the bigger problems do. If that starts happening, a break is the right move, and self-exclusion tools can help create distance when a simple pause isn’t enough. Most regulated sites also provide account limits, reality checks, and access to support.

Age rules apply as well, so only adults who meet the legal gambling age in their location should play, typically 18+ or 21+ depending on local law. If gambling starts to feel less like entertainment and more like pressure, help is available through national helplines, local support services, and licensed operator tools.
